5.9.6. LAMP CALIBRATION 
An important factor in accurately determining SO
2
 concentration is the amount of UV 
light available to transform the SO
2
 into SO
2
* (refer to Section 13.1.1).  The T100 
compensates for variations in the intensity of the available UV light by adjusting the SO
2
 
concentration calculation using a ratio (LAMP RATIO)that results from dividing the 
current UV lamp (UV LAMP) intensity by a value stored in the CPU’s memory 
(LAMP_CAL).  Both LAMP Ration and UV Lamp are test functions viewable from the 
instruments front panel.   
To cause the analyzer to measure and record a value for LAMP_CAL, access the Signal 
I/O from the DIAG Menu (refer to Figure 5-16), then press:
